Transaction 31623103fd74d8cdf9bf4ef6fe22ad0b7b44dbae9f19e0e23fa6dfe781d13c70

1 Input
2 Outputs
  • 31623103fd74d8cdf9bf4ef6fe22ad0b7b44dbae9f19e0e23fa6dfe781d13c70:0
  • value  1000000
    address  2MuGuZ77SShzW4awLpaUEsLcMevBGyuiMAZ
  • 31623103fd74d8cdf9bf4ef6fe22ad0b7b44dbae9f19e0e23fa6dfe781d13c70:1
  • value  4496249
    address  2NCLshRTGsorngrpjVeZ9WWHw16CPrHGGv8